I'm looking for some abbreviations. I've found conflicting sources. I wonder what asme y1.1 has to say. I'm looking for the abbreviations for:
manufacture,
manufacturer,
manufactured, and
manufacturing.

The Drawing Requirements Manual 5th Ed. based on DOD-STD-100
says:
manufacture: MFR
manufactured: MFD
manufacturing: MFG

Paul,
ASME Y1.1-1989 specifies the abbreviations you requested
as:
manufacture: MFR
manufactured: MFD
manufacturing: MFG
